## Tuning

The receipt mailer (Almsgate) batches donation receipts and sends through the Thornquay relay. On-call: if the queue backs up, resist the urge to crank batch size — the relay rate-limits per connection, and bigger batches just mean bigger retries. Scale worker count first, then shorten the flush interval. Dedupe window must stay longer than the retry horizon or donors get duplicate receipts, which generates tickets. All knobs live in one place and are read at worker start. Current production values follow.

tuning table, kajop-yafof:
QUOTAS = {
    "wenath": 10,
    "ulaael": 5,
}

Ticket: Rounding drift in Fernwick checkout conversions

Welcome! Quick one to start with: converting between crowns and marks in the Fernwick checkout loses half-cents on multi-item carts. Looks like we round per line instead of per total. Repro is easiest on the staging cart with three odd-priced items. The affected build is noted below.

pipeline stamp: htk21_cc68b8e00e3cb5ca75ae8

Subject: Gridsmith cut-over done

Hi support team,

Quick recap: we finished moving the Gridsmith crossword generator to the new puzzle pipeline last night. Old queue is drained, daily puzzles are publishing on schedule, and solver hints now come from the updated dictionary. If anyone reports weirdness with clue numbering, that's likely cached pages — ask them to refresh. For your troubleshooting notes, the new production settings are listed below.

service settings:
quenwyn:
  log_level: warn
  metrics_host: metrics.quenwyn.tolvaqsys.internal
  pool_size: 16

Subject: Key rotation — Quillbus broker upgrade

Team,

We upgraded the Quillbus message broker to v4 over the weekend. Old credentials stop working Friday at 17:00. If you're new: all publisher services authenticate through the Relay Gate, and every consumer needs the rotated key before the cutoff. Update your local env files and restart any long-running workers. Staging already uses the new key; prod follows Friday. Ping the #quillbus channel if a worker fails auth. The new key for the Relay Gate service is below.

app token of fajop-fahif = qvz4-AnML